Cool Words That Start With R

Expand your vocabulary with some cool and unusual words that begin with R. These words are not only interesting but can also impress others with your linguistic prowess. Here is a list of unique R words to enhance your language skills:

  • Rhapsody: An ecstatic expression of enthusiasm or feeling.
  • Radiant: Emitting or reflecting light, shining brightly.
  • Resplendent: Shining brilliantly, dazzling.
  • Resilient: Able to withstand or recover quickly from difficult conditions.
  • Ravishing: Extremely beautiful or attractive.

Explore the intriguing meanings and applications of these words in your conversations or writing. Each word brings its own charm and allure, enriching your language experience and making communication more captivating.

Activities to Help Kids Revise R Words for Kids

Engaging kids in fun activities and learning games is an effective way to help them practice and reinforce their knowledge of R words. By incorporating interactive and engaging activities into their learning routine, children can have an enjoyable experience while revising and retaining R words for kids. Here are some suggested activities:

1. R Word Scavenger Hunt:

Create a scavenger hunt by hiding cards or objects around the house or classroom that have R words written on them. Encourage kids to find and identify the R words, using context clues and phonics skills. This activity not only helps with word recognition but also promotes critical thinking and problem-solving skills.

2. R Word Memory Game:

Make a set of cards with pairs of R words written on them. Shuffle the cards and lay them face down. Kids take turns flipping over two cards and trying to find a match. This activity enhances memory skills and helps kids practice word association.

3. R Word Bingo:

Create bingo boards with R words randomly placed in the boxes. Call out R words one by one, and kids mark their boards when they hear a word that matches their board. The first player to get a line or complete the entire board shouts “Bingo!” This game reinforces word recognition and listening skills.

4. R Word Storytelling:

Encourage kids to create a story using as many R words as possible. They can take turns adding sentences or paragraphs to the story, incorporating R words naturally. This activity promotes creativity, storytelling skills, and vocabulary expansion.

5. R Word Charades:

Write R words on small pieces of paper and place them in a hat or bowl. One player picks a word and acts it out without speaking, while others try to guess the word. This activity promotes communication skills, creativity, and word recognition.

6. R Word Sorting:

Provide kids with a list of R words and various categories such as animals, objects, or actions. Instruct them to sort the words into the correct categories using their knowledge of R words and their meanings. This activity enhances word comprehension and categorization skills.

7. R Word Puzzles:

Create word puzzles or crossword puzzles using R words. Kids solve the puzzles by filling in the missing letters or finding the correct words that fit the given clues. This activity helps improve spelling, critical thinking, and problem-solving skills.

By incorporating these activities into your teaching or homeschooling routine, you can make the process of revising R words for kids enjoyable and effective. Remember to praise and encourage kids along the way, creating a positive and engaging learning environment.
